WHAT DISTINGUISHES THIS PROGRAM
Boston University Tanglewood Institute (BUTI) is recognized as a premier summer training program for musicians ages 10-20. Guided by distinguished professionals, and in the presence of the Boston Symphony Orchestra, students are immersed in extraordinary music making fueled by high artistic standards, rigorous programming, and a rich legacy.
LOCATION
BUTI's Lenox Campus, Lenox, Massachusetts
MUSICAL FOCUS
Classical Contemporary Classical • Opera/Voice
AGE & LEVEL
Ages 10 to 20, admitted by application and audition
DATES
June 16-Aug 10, 2019
Date details:
June 16-29, 2019: Junior Strings Intensive (Ages 10-13) and Two-Week Workshops (Ages 14-20);
Starting June 30, 2019: Young Artists Programs (Ages 14-19)
COST $3300 to $8500
Cost details
The total cost of attending BUTI is based on the total number of weeks in attendance, between $3,300 and $8,500. Merit-based and need-based scholarships are available.
STUDENTS 430
TEACHERS 80
Featured Teachers
Teachers are drawn from the Boston Symphony Orchestra, BU College of Fine Arts, and from other prestigious teaching and performance organizations throughout the United States.
